Background technique
With the continuous improvement of people's living standards, people are more and more to the demand of electromechanical equipment in daily life, Indispensable electronic product in for people's lives is had become from the vehicles to various household electrical appliance, computer, printer etc..First Into electromechanical equipment can not only greatly improve labor productivity, reduce labor intensity, improve production environment, complete manpower can not be complete At work, and as one of National Industrial basis, development to entire national economy, and science and technology, military capability of the country are mentioned Height has direct, important influence.
Existing electromechanical equipment is usually fitted with cooling system, and cooling system is made of radiator fan, but with scattered Hot-air fan uses the growth of time, and the side wall of radiating vane can gather many dusts, such as not in time carry out cleaning will cause it is stifled Plug makes heat dissipation be deteriorated, and then influences the normal work of electromechanical equipment, is all often that artificial timing clean now, more Trouble.

In the utility model, start the first driving motor, drives radiating vane to radiating in electromechanical equipment shell, if The parameter of time set is set, such as one month, signal was transmitted to singlechip controller, singlechip controller by every one month time Start the second driving motor and third driving motor by electric signal, the second driving motor drives threaded rod rotation, make push plate to Upper movement, is finally pushed into cleaning plant in thermovent, is cleared up by hairbrush radiating vane, third driving motor band Dynamic air blast flabellum rotation, keeps the effect of cleaning more preferable by the blowing of vertical direction.The utility model is structurally reasonable, being capable of timing Radiating vane is cleared up, cleaning effect is good.
